From your grandmother to your three year old niece, it seems like everyone wants a digital camera for Christmas. Yes, they have digital cameras for three year olds!

However, buying a digital camera for someone can be quite an experience so I’m going to give you a few tips.
When it comes to megapixels, most amateur photographers won’t be able to see the difference between a 4 megapixel camera and a 6 megapixel camera. But there can be a huge difference in the price. Also, normally higher megapixel cameras require more memory. So if the Christmas gift is for an amateur or someone who is new to digital photography then a 4 megapixel camera should work just fine.

A Review of Compact Digital vs SLR Digital Cameras

Saturday, November 24th, 2007 | Digital Cameras with No Comments »

SLR cameras have been the standard for pro photographers all over the time. Since the price gap between the most expensive compact camera and the most affordable SLR is continuously decreasing, the question that arises is: should I buy a good compact digital camera or prefer a digital SLR?

The choice for a Pro user, of course, is to go for a Digital SLR camera. Now for the average user remains the question. The answer is: it depends on your budget and your necessities.

Since price gap between digital SLR and the best compact digital cameras is closing sharply, then, let?s review the characteristics of a SLR digital camera. The features and performance you get from an digital SLR have increased enormously and better yet, they are now easier to operate. The lag time has been reduced drastically.
